DID NOT FINISH
I will eventually return to this one since I like this author and the first book, but the plot was REMARKABLY similar to a book I read about a month ago, The Falling In Love Montage. There's one "romance is everywhere" protagonist who tries to convince the "romance is dead" protagonist that true love does exist by acting out popular romcom tropes. The two books are quite similar, even down to the "oh no, I have to pee but we're stuck on the top of a Ferris Wheel" scene.
